Ratbag and Atari have released some screenshots of their recent racing game, Saturday Night Speedway. You can also try out the full game for an hour, in the demo available here. After the hour, you can purchase a key online to continue play.
Saturday Night Speedway Get behind the wheel of the fastest and most dangerous dirt track vehicles in the world with the next generation of dirt track racing from Ratbag, the developer behind Dirt Track Racing™ and World of Outlaws® Sprintcars. Bash fenders in Pro Stock races, plow through packs of Late Models or kick up the mud in open wheel Midgets. It’s 3 styles of all-out racing on a variety of high-speed dirt tracks. Hit the gas and fight to the front! Game Features: Race in 3 vehicle classes including Street Stocks, Dirt Midgets and Late Models. Each class provides a different racing experience: Street Stocks: Popular entry-level vehicles that are cheap to buy and fix – drive dirty and smash into other cars to win. Dirt Midgets: Lightening fast and very responsive. Produce the most hair raising, gut wrenching flips and spins. Late Models: The “big brutes” of racing. Low center of gravity and closed wheels makes for lots of fender-banging contact. Compete online against up to 6 players Test your driving skills on 13 real-world tracks and 6 fantasy tracks Race in 5 different game modes: Practice, Time Trial, Single Race, Championship and Career mode Experience real-world graphics, car physics and damage from award-winning Ratbag Difference Engine™
